Zeichenanzahl User vergroesern
Zeichenanzahl User vergroesern
am 21.09.2006 13:47:58 von Frank Patzig
Hallo,
ich möchte gerne den User mehr Zeichen einräumen. Standartmäßig sind 16
Zeichen definiert. Hier die Beschreibung von mysql:
"MySQL-Benutzernamen dürfen bis zu 16 Zeichen lang sein. Diese
Beschränkung ist bei MySQL-Servern und -Clients fest vorgegeben; sie
durch Änderung der Tabellendefinitionen in der mysql-Datenbank zu
umgehen, funktioniert nicht."
Muß man mysql neu kompelieren bzw. ein Patch schreiben, damit der Wert
größer 16 angenommen wird?
Hat schon jemand hier erfahrungen gesammelt?
Gruss
Frank
Re: Zeichenanzahl User vergroesern
am 21.09.2006 14:25:23 von Claus Reibenstein
Frank Patzig schrieb:
> ich möchte gerne den User mehr Zeichen einräumen. Standartmäßig sind 16
> Zeichen definiert.
Was schon reichlich viel ist. Warum willst Du dem User noch mehr
aufbürden? Wenn ich mir vorstelle, ich müsste bei der Anmeldung immer 17
Zeichen oder gar noch mehr eingeben ...
Gruß. Claus
Re: Zeichenanzahl User vergroesern
am 21.09.2006 20:04:49 von Dominik Echterbruch
Frank Patzig wrote:
>
> ich möchte gerne den User mehr Zeichen einräumen. Standartmäßig sind 16
> Zeichen definiert. Hier die Beschreibung von mysql:
Wozu? Hast du so viele Datenbanken bzw. unterschiedliche
Zugriffsanforderungen, daß das nicht reicht?
Ich tippe eher darauf, daß du die Authentifizierung deiner Anwender über
das Rechtesystem der Datenbank realisieren willst. Das ist IMHO nicht
besonders geschickt, weil du viele Dinge nicht oder nur mit sehr großen
Klimmzügen realisieren kannst. Außerdem reden die Anwender ja gar nicht
mit der DB, sondern deine Anwendung tut es.
Bau dir lieber ein eigenes Authentifizierungssystem, gib dem Ding die
nötigen Rechte auf die Datenbank und fertig.
Grüße,
Dominik
--
http://www.vlights.com/
vLights.com - das Portal für virtuelle Kerzen
Re: Zeichenanzahl User vergroesern
am 21.09.2006 22:44:14 von Axel Schwenke
Frank Patzig wrote:
>
> ich möchte gerne den User mehr Zeichen einräumen. Standartmäßig sind 16
> Zeichen definiert. Hier die Beschreibung von mysql:
>
> "MySQL-Benutzernamen dürfen bis zu 16 Zeichen lang sein. Diese
> Beschränkung ist bei MySQL-Servern und -Clients fest vorgegeben; sie
> durch Änderung der Tabellendefinitionen in der mysql-Datenbank zu
> umgehen, funktioniert nicht."
>
> Muß man mysql neu kompelieren bzw. ein Patch schreiben, damit der Wert
> größer 16 angenommen wird?
Laß es mich so formulieren: wenn du die erforderliche Qualifikation
besäßest, den MySQL-Server (und Client) entsprechend zu patchen, dann
würdest du diese Frage nicht stellen. ;-)
XL
Re: Zeichenanzahl User vergroesern
am 25.09.2006 16:47:53 von Frank Patzig
Axel Schwenke schrieb:
>
> Laß es mich so formulieren: wenn du die erforderliche Qualifikation
> besäßest, den MySQL-Server (und Client) entsprechend zu patchen, dann
> würdest du diese Frage nicht stellen. ;-)
>
Die habe ich schon.
Dann werde ich ein Patch mal schreiben.
Gruss
Frank
Re: Zeichenanzahl User vergroesern
am 25.09.2006 17:54:12 von Axel Schwenke
Frank Patzig wrote:
> Axel Schwenke schrieb:
>>
>> Laß es mich so formulieren: wenn du die erforderliche Qualifikation
>> besäßest, den MySQL-Server (und Client) entsprechend zu patchen, dann
>> würdest du diese Frage nicht stellen. ;-)
>>
> Die habe ich schon.
> Dann werde ich ein Patch mal schreiben.
Kann es sein, daß du das persönlich genommen hast? Mußt du nicht.
Das schwierige ist übrigens nicht, den Code zu patchen. Sondern
die notwendigen Stellen *alle* zu finden bzw. die Fehler richtig
zu interpretieren, zu denen es kommen wird wenn du eine vergißt.
XL
Re: Zeichenanzahl User vergroesern
am 26.09.2006 10:28:04 von Frank Patzig
Axel Schwenke schrieb:
> Kann es sein, daß du das persönlich genommen hast? Mußt du nicht.
>
> Das schwierige ist übrigens nicht, den Code zu patchen. Sondern
> die notwendigen Stellen *alle* zu finden bzw. die Fehler richtig
> zu interpretieren, zu denen es kommen wird wenn du eine vergißt.
>
Das merke ich gerade. Die Beschreibung in Source hätte eine bischen
besser sein können. Hier muß ich mich aber auch an die eigene Nase
fassen beim prog.
Gruss
Frank Patzig